Unity of Sikh Truckers & Students Behind Gurudwara Sahib Mildura

In Mildura, the community of Sikh people has grown significantly over the last few years. In 2009, just a few sikh families were residing in Mildura but now have expanded to a whole community.

Due to this growing community in Mildura, the need for a dedicated place arose, leading to the foundation of Mildura Gurdwara.

Very well, strategically built at the National Highway 20 (NH20), opposite the airport, the gurdwara is not only for the Sikh community but also an essential resting place or point for passing travelers.Ā Ā 

The vision of Gurudwara Sahib Mildura

In 2009, the community of Sikh people was limited to 10-15 families in Mildura. With time and due to student migration, the community has grown to more than 150 families.

Witnessing this growth, the Sikh community from Australia and New Zealand, decided to purchase a 15-acre land in 2015 at NH20 for the sole purpose of constructing a dedicated place for the Sikh community - Gurudwara Sahib Mildura.

Beyond the spiritual reason, the Gurudwara Sahib Mildura often serves as a cultural hub for the community. Every Saturday, meditation sessions with Naam Jap - recitation of Sukhmani Sahib are held. This practice keeps the young students in Australia well-connected with their roots.

The place also has a dedicated association known as Mildura Sikh Temple Association to ensure that good deeds are performed seamlessly. Many Sikh families visit the Gurudwara making it a tradition to deepen the connection with the culture.

Community Langar Seva

Langar is the practice in the Sikh community of preparing and serving free meals to people from every community without any differences. The same tradition is being followed with full dedication at Gurudwara Sahib Mildura.

Many Sikh truckers & students visit the Gurdwara for Langar prepared by community members. Not only Sikh truck drivers but also other passengers traveling on national highways stop to pay their respects through prayers and rest for a while at the place.
